Mountain Biking in Les Portes du Soleil

I was keen to get away this weekend, what with one thing and another. I was house hunting - always stressful. Suddenly I'm working on more projects at once than I've ever thought possible, and then Tia got hit by a sodding car.

So I decided to execute a plan I shelved in favor of getting drunk last weekend. I went mountain biking in Les Portes du Soleil. It's well set up for a Mountain Biking numpty like me. For one it's easy. The paths are well defined and not covered in rocks, roots or shale. All three of those things are death on a stick. Even when it's wet, it's dry enough. Even more importantly, there are no walkers. Blacks, Reds, Greens - just like skiing except for no blues. But no-body wants blues. They're boring. I stuck on the greens. And didn't even fall off the bloody thing this time.

What I did notice, though - was that everyone else who does this sport is very much younger than my tender 32 years. These kids are just that. You only do this sport if you're 16-20. Otherwise? You're just not rubber enough.
